168 Provincial Court Proceedings, 1681/1682. Liber W. C. service of the said James Kelly according to act of Assembly in that case made & provided Whereupon It is further Ordered by the Court here that the said James Kelly serve the said Constant Okeiffe after the expiracon of the said Indenture serve the said Constant OKeife One hundred and fifty dayes for his absenting himselfe from the said Constant's service fifteene dayes aforesaid p. 532 To the honoble the Justices of the Provinciall Court The humble Peticon of Richard Clarke late servant to Robert Carvile gentt: humbly Sheweth That yor Peticoner hath served his said Master five yeares ac cording to the custome in this Province used for Servants that come in without Indentures Neverthelesse his said Master refuses to give him a discharge & also to pay him his ffreedome Corne and Cloathes Your Peticoner therefore humbly craves an ordr of this Court for his ffreedome & ffreedome Come and Cloathes, And as in duty bound he shall pray &c. Which Peticon aforesaid being read and heard and the said Rob ert Carvile being prsent in Court & alleadging that the said Richard Clarke and one other Servant of his named Thomas were by him in a short time after their arrivall in this Province brought to this Court to be adjudged of what age they were, and were both on one day Adjudged to serve six yeares a peice, & that the adjudg ment of the said Thomas appeares upon the Records of this Court. but by Neglect of John Blomfeild then Clerke of the said Court. the adjudgment of the said Richd Clarke is not Entred upon Record, and therefore prayed that by the Neglect of the said John Blomfeild he may not Loose the benifit of a yeares Service of the said Richard Clarke but that the said Richard may compleate his time of service of six yeares according to the said adjudgment: Whereupon this Court were fully satisfyed that the said Richard Clarke was adjudged in this Court to serve six yeares and that it was the neglect of the said John Blomfeild then the Clerke of this Court that the said adjudgment was not Entered upon Record Itt is therefore by the Court here this day to wit the fourth day of March Annoq Doni 1681 Ordered that the said Richard Clarke serve the said Robert Carvile six yeares from the time of the adjudgment of the said Thomas. as ye same appeares upon Record: Lovelace Gossage March ye 6th 1681 agt Ordered by the Court by and with the Consent Wm Stevens senr of the Attorneys of both sides that the Deposi tions of the P!antiffes Witnesses be taken in writeing and to be admitted as Evidence at the Tryall of the action. |
